Ford Focus reverse lights

Featured Replies

Hello, I have recently purchased a second hand Ford Focus 2008 zetec. But have come to realise that there are no reverse backing lights, there is nothing in the Manuel about it either. My question is does a Ford Focus zetec 2008 have reverse lights? 



Yes, it should have reverse lights.
If they aren't working when reverse gear is engaged then it could be that the bulbs have blown, the switch on the gear lever has stopped working or a possible wiring issue.
